简要总结

This study aims to understand how bile acids (BAs) appear in the bloodstream after eating and how this might affect inflammation and metabolism. To do this, we will measure changes in BA levels in 100 healthy women after they eat a high-fat and high-carbohydrate meal. Blood samples (a small amount of 500 µL) will be collected from a finger prick at 7 time points over 5 hours. In the second part of the study, 40 women will be invited back-20 with the highest and 20 with the lowest increases in BAs. These participants will eat the same test meal, and blood samples will be taken from a vein to study markers of health, metabolism, inflammation, and the gut microbiome. By exploring how BAs work in the body, this study hopes to find new ways to understand and prevent chronic diseases.

入排标准

年龄范围
18 Years 至 70 Years(Adult, Older Adult)
性别
Female
接受健康志愿者

入选标准

  • Women aged between 18 and 70 years
  • Body mass index (BMI) between 18.5 and 34.9 kg/m²

排除标准

  • Pregnant women
  • History of bariatric surgery and/or intestinal resection
  • Inflammatory bowel disease
  • Celiac disease
  • Liver disease
  • Type 2 diabetes mellitus
  • Casein allergy
  • Alcohol consumption >30 g/day
  • Use of antimicrobial therapy within the past two months
  • Note: The use of dietary supplements was not considered an exclusion factor. The use of medication for the treatment of chronic diseases was evaluated on a case-by-case basis and did not constitute, a priori, an exclusion factor.

结局指标

主要结局

Plasma markers of intermediate metabolism and inflammation

时间窗: 1 day

Capillary blood samples (approximately 200 µL) were collected after a 12-hour fasting period and at different time points within a 5-hour interval after food intake to assess plasma metabolic and inflammatory markers, such as cytokines (IL-6 and TNF-α \[pg/mL\]), glucose levels \[mg/dL\], lipid profile parameters, including triglycerides, total cholesterol, and fractions \[mg/dL\], as well as bile acids \[µmol/L\]. These measurements aim to identify the physiological and metabolic responses to food intake.
